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: "Electronic noses" are instruments which mimic the sense of smell. Consisting of olfactory sensors and a suitable signal processing unit, they are able to detect and distinguish odors precisely and at low cost. This makes them very useful for a remarkable variety of applications in the food and pharmaceutical industry, in environmental control or clinical diagnostics and more. Book excerpt: The “bioelectronic nose”, the device which has a similar function to the human smell sensing system, can be realized by combining the olfactory cells or receptors with nanotechnology. In the last two decades, much has been learned about the smell sensing mechanism in biological systems. With knowledge about the biological olfactory system and the techniques for the expression of biological receptor proteins, we are able to utilize biological materials and systems to mimic the biological olfactory system. In addition to the advances in biological and biotechnological area, nanotechnology has progressed to a great degree. The bioelectronic nose is a good example of the integration of biotechnology and nanotechnology. Book excerpt: Headspace gas analysis is an analytical technique that has been successfully applied to food flavors for over 20 years but has experienced a resurgence of interest and innovation in recent years. In its truest form, headspace analysis represents the direct collection and analysis of the mixture of vapors in the space immediately above a food or beverage. The technique offers several advantages for workers interested in how a product smells and ultimately tastes. It offers the advantages of speed, simplicity, and, more importantly, represents the aroma profile a consumer is likely to experience just before consuming the product. Since only volatile components are collected, the sample is totally free of nonvolatile residues which commonly plague comparison liquid-liquid extracts of the same product.
